  • Publication number: 20080020070
    Abstract: The use of a citrus fruit skin extract for promoting angiogenesis, or treating a disease or disorder where it is desirable to promote angiogenesis. Such diseases include coronary heart disease, stroke, or ulcers. A composition comprising an extract of citrus fruit skin suitable for use in promoting angiogenesis, or treating a disease or disorder where it is desirable to promote angiogenesis. A process for preparing a citrus fruit skin extract. The citrus fruit may be grapefruit, orange, lemon, lime, mandarin, tangelo, tangerine or uglis, preferably grapefruit (Citrus paradisii).

  • Publication number: 20070067117
    Abstract: An apparatus and method for use is described which permits real time monitoring of build-up of particulate contamination in a wafer processing chamber. The apparatus is capable of monitoring particle build up in regions of a processing chamber which are not accessible by traditional optical particle scanners. An accelerometer is fastened to a body in the chamber upon which the contamination is deposited. The body is subjected to vibrations and produces a vibration signal which is detected by the accelerometer. The signal is filtered, digitized, and processed by a digital signal analyzer which computes a frequency spectrum of vibration amplitudes. Frequencies in a selected band of the frequency spectrum are directly proportional to the degree of particulate build up on the body. The invention is applied to a wafer annealing tool which has a rotatable wafer platform wherein particles deposit on the exposed back side of the wafer during processing. The particles emanate from bearings in the rotation drive.

  • Publication number: 20060222725
    Abstract: An extract of passion fruit is prepared. The extract has the effect of lowering blood pressure and serum nitric oxide levels in mammals. The extract also provides a hepatoprotective effect, as well as antioxidant and anti-inflammatory effects in mammals. A novel compound was identified in the extract and given the name edulilic acid.
